I have an '04 Heritage Classic

I wanted coloured plug wires so I ordered Accels ...then tried SE wires.
Both sets of wires make the engine light come on and I get the code..
P1353 Front Cylinder No Cumbustion EFI
( The code is not accurate because the bike is working fine....but the engine light stays on. )

When I clear the code and put my stock wires back on....the problem goes away.

Now I have a blue set of Accels and a red set of SE wires but can't use them. ( can't ride with the engine light on all the time. )

I'd appreciate any comments.....thanks

Might have something to do w/the ION sensing on newer bikes. I put Magnecor KV85 wires on my last two HD's (05 Sporty & 09 FLHX) w/no codes. Don't know if you want to spend more $$$ on this (maybe return other sets), but here's their site:
